Non-HDL Cholesterol

What This Marker Means
Non-HDL cholesterol includes all “atherogenic” lipoproteins (LDL, VLDL, IDL). It is a strong predictor of cardiovascular risk and often more informative than LDL alone.
How Alcohol Affects This Marker
Alcohol can raise VLDL through increased triglyceride production, which raises non-HDL levels. Even when HDL is high from alcohol, non-HDL may reveal hidden metabolic strain.
